Rewey's cold winters and road salt can accelerate corrosion on undercarriage components and strain your battery and starting system. Prioritize pre-winter checks on your battery, tire condition (all-season or winter tires are recommended), and the effectiveness of your AWD system, which is common in many Lexus SUVs and sedans.
On rural roads around Rewey, suspension components like control arms and struts can wear from uneven surfaces and potholes. Additionally, brakes may see accelerated wear from frequent stopping and starting on country roads, and fuel system issues can arise if a vehicle sits unused for extended periods on large properties.
